10. The New Avengers Join The Fray
Marvel Comics
The Rumour:
This may be more of a theory than a straight up rumour, but given how the old guard of the Avengers look increasingly likely to hang up their costumes after Endgame, as well as the fact Marvel are introducing new heroes like Shang-Chi and the Eternals, many believe that a whole 'New Avengers' will lead the way in Phase 4, or at least cap it off. ScreenRant even believe their introduction will "stop the MCU going stale."
The Response:
In this instance, this seems like a no-brainer. The likes of Shang-Chi and certain characters from the Eternals are sure to be a part of a new ensemble in the future, but then there are other, younger additions to contemplate too. Many believe that Kate Bishop could appear in Endgame to replace Clint Barton as the MCU's Hawkeye, with a view to a TV series on Disney+, and that the film's touted time-jump may even see Cassie Lang assuming the mantle of Stature, like she did in the comics.
It's a little too early to determine who exactly this new Avengers team will be comprised of, but with the likes of Bucky, Valkyrie and more all set to stay in the MCU for at least another couple of years, it seems pretty obvious that Earth's Mightiest Heroes will undergo a bit of a reshuffle.
